I shot these pics of a slice of cheesecake from the French Pastry Cafe in Carlsbad, CA for the Strobist Boot Camp II assignment on shooting food. Now I have to decide which one to choose as my final entry. Then I get to eat the cheesecake -- yum!
Strobist info: Main light is an SB-900 with a Lumiquest Softbox III attached located above and slightly behind the plate on camera right. Fill is either from a foamcore reflector on camera left or an SB-800 bounced off the wall behind me (when I got tired of holding the foamcore in place).

Some of the food offered at Oktoberfest includes:
WIENER SCHINTZEL breaded, deep fried, delicious
SAUERBRATEN 100% BEEF, cider vinegar (makes it sour), ginger, & other spices served over spatzel (Bavarian pasta)
KNOCKWURST combination beef & pork, grilled
